texting

NPM

Add additional styles to a block of text

Texting allows you to join multiple lines of text and style them any way you like. You may add strings or characters in any part of you text and generate unique outputs for different usages. Examples of common usages: comments, lists, etc.

Install

Install with npm:

$ npm install --save texting

Usage

const texting = require('texting');

texting(text, options);

API


texting(text, [opts])

Params:
  • text: Array.<string> - An array of text lines
  • opts: Object - optional - An options object

| Option | type | Description | Default | | ------ | ---- | ----------- | ------- | | blockStart | string | A string to be inserted before the inputed text | "" | | blockEnd | string | A string to be inserted after the inputed text | "" | | lineStart | string | A string to be inserted before each inputed text line | "" | | lineEnd | string | A string to be inserted after each inputed text line | "" | | seperator | string | A string to be inserted as a seperator between text line | "" |

Returns:

string - A formatted text output after joining the text lines and the requested options

Example
texting(["first sentence", "second sentence", "third sentence"], {
    lineStart: "+",
    blockEnd: "-----"
});

The result (a string) is going to be:

+first sentence
+second sentence
+third sentence
-----

texting.comments(comments)

Params:
  • comments: Array.<string> - An array of comments
Returns:

string - A commented text output built from the comments

Example
texting.comments(["first comment", "second comment"]);

The result (a string) is going to be:

// first comment
// second comment

texting.multiComments(comments)

Params:
  • comments: Array.<string> - An array of comments
Returns:

string - A multiline commented text output built from the comments

Example
texting.multiComments(["first comment", "second comment", "third comment"]);

The result (a string) is going to be:

/*
first comment
second comment
third comment
*/

texting.jsdocComments(comments)

Params:
  • comments: Array.<string> - An array of comments
Returns:

string - JSDoc formatted comments output built from the comments

Example
texting.jsdocComments(["@ param {string} str", "@ param {number} num", "@ return {string}"]);

The result (a string) is going to be:

/**
 * @ param {string} str
 * @ param {number} num
 * @ return {string}
 */

texting.list(listItems)

Params:
  • listItems: Array.<string> - An array of list items
Returns:

string - A formatted list output built from list items

Example
texting.list(["milk", "bread", "potato", "cheese"]);

The result (a string) is going to be:

- milk
- bread
- potato
- cheese
